To qualify for this position: A specific length of training and experience is not required, but you must show evidence of training or experience of sufficient scope and quality of your ability to do the work of this position. Evidence of specialized experience, which demonstrates you possess the knowledge, skills, and ability to perform the duties of this position, must be supported by detailed descriptions of your experience on your resume or OF-612.
SCREEN-OUT ELEMENT: Your qualifications will first be evaluated against the prescribed screen out element, which usually appears as question 1 in the on-line questionnaire. Those applicants who appear to possess at least the minimal acceptable qualification requirement are considered for further rating; those who do not are rated ineligible and are eliminated. The potential eligibles are then rated against the remainder of the questions. The screen-out element for this position is:You must have a Universal CFC Technical Certificate and you must be able to work without more than normal supervision.
AND
You must have experience in air conditioning and refrigeration that demonstrates the ability to do the work of the position as described. This experience must demonstrate a practical, working knowledge of the principles and theories of air conditioning and refrigeration and materials/equipment of the trade and the ability to assemble, install, maintain and repair systems and equipment. It must also demonstrate the ability to read and interpret instructions and the ability to properly and safely use and maintain tools and equipment of the trade, and the ability to troubleshoot and resolve problems related to air conditioning/refrigeration (AC/R) systems and equipment.
MEDICAL/P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S: The candidate must be able to do the work of the position without harm to self or others. This work requires considerable movement around the hospital and involves bending, lifting, working from ladders and scaffolding and platforms, both in and outside buildings, and crawling through restrictive areas. The incumbent must occasionally lift equipment or materials weighing fifty (50) pounds or more with proper equipment. Assignments may require him/her to stand, stoop, kneel, climb, and work in tiring and uncomfortable positions.
Selectees employment may be subject to passing a physical that will be arranged and paid for by the VA. This position may be subject to random drug testing. Applicants who refuse to be tested will be denied employment with the VA.
ENGLISH LANGUAGE PROFICIENCY: If you are appointed to a direct patient-care position, you must be proficient in spoken and written English as required by 38 USC 4104(c).
KEY REQUIREMENTS: U.S. Citizenship; 40 CFR part 82 (f) requires that persons who work with Chlorofluorocarbons (CFC) possess a Universal CFC Technician Certification
